Murray State College is a public community college in southcentral Oklahoma with the main campus located in Tishomingo, Oklahoma. It is named in honor of former Oklahoma Governor William H. "Alfalfa Bill" Murray . Murray State College also maintains a smaller campus in Ardmore, Oklahoma as one of four state higher education institutions that ...
Converse was the athletic director at Northeastern Oklahoma A&M College from 1972 to 1989. Converse attended Southeastern State College—now known as Southeastern Oklahoma State University, where he won 11 varsity letters in three sports. He played football as an end, basketball as a guard and baseball as a pitcher.

History. On August 28, 2015, it was announced that the Northwoods League had agreed to terms for a team to begin play in Bismarck for 2017. Said team officially began promotions on June 6, 2016, with the launch of the name-the-team contest, with Larks, Bullies and Flickertails being announced as the three finalists on July 29.
